In order to prepare for an on-campus event, the organizer picks out a set of
small bugs of an appropriate difficulty for the audience. Currently, mentors
handpick these bugs by querying the web interface and copying bugs into a
spreadsheet by hand: a very labor-intensive process.

The project would add a UI and back-end support to the OpenHatch website for
generating a "bite-size" bug set by intelligently querying the bug DB, allowing
for user customization and storage of the set.

This is a Google Summer of Code 2014 project; see the wiki page for more info:
